Clarification of meaningful terms
- Controller: The companies mentioned in the âGeneral Conditions, Art. 1 - Publishers of NAPOLEONGAMESâ are the controllers. Referred here-in as âNAPOLEONGAMESâ.
- Data subject: you or any other natural personal NAPOLEONGAMES collects personal data of.
- Personal data: any information relating to an identified or identifiable natural person (the âdata subjectâ). A natural person shall be deemed âidentifiableâ if he or she can be identified on a direct or indirect basis, in particular by reference to an identifier such as a name, an identification number, location data, an online identifier or to one or more factors specific to the physical, physiological, genetic, mental, economic, cultural or social identity of that natural person.
- Processing: the collection, recording, organization, structuring, storage, adaptation or alteration, retrieval, consultation, use, disclosure by transmission, dissemination or otherwise making available, alignment, combination, restriction, erasure and/or destruction of your personal data.
- Processor: any natural or legal person that processes your personal data on our behalf and upon our instructions.

2. To comply with our legal obligation
NAPOLEONGAMES is obliged to comply with a number of laws and regulations imposing the processing of your personal data. Below you can find an overview of the main ones:
- Gambling Law: NAPOLEONGAMES is requested to collect personal data of all of its players (eg concerning the identification of its players). NAPOLEONGAMES is also obliged to transfer these data, if required, to the Belgian Gaming Commission (http://www.gamingcommission.be) and in accordance with all legal obligations included in the Gambling Law and its current and future implemention decrees.
- Anti-Money Laundering Law: Gambling providers must deploy all means to prevent and uncover money laundering and take part in the fight against terrorism. Therefore, NAPOLEONGAMES stores and verifies both personal identification data and financial transactional data of all of its players. NAPOLEONGAMES is also obliged to report any suspicious transaction in terms of money laundering to the Belgian Financial Intelligence Unit (www.ctif-cfi.be)
The categories of personal data we collect to comply with legal obligations include but are not limited to:
- Name and surname as mentioned on ID card;
- Date and place of birth;
- Nationality;
- National registration number;
- Copy of the ID card;
- Address;
- Profession;
- Picture;
- Signature;
- Financial information;
- EPIS verification.
Please note that providing us with abovementioned information is a statutory obligation. Without this information, we will not be able to give you access to our gambling platform. In addition, in case the EPIS verification we receive from the Gaming Commission excludes you from being able to gamble, we are legally obliged to refuse you access to our gambling platform. This decision is taken in an automated way and cannot be undone by human interaction.

Your rights in relation to your personal data
In order to give you more control regarding the processing of your personal data, you have various rights at your disposal under the GDPR:
1. You can access your data
You can view some of the data directly yourself when you sign in to your account. If you want a more detailed overview of the personal data we process or if you want further information on any of our processing activities, you can address an access request to us.
2. You can correct your data
It may happen that your personal data is not correct (anymore). You can correct some of the data yourself when you sign in to your account. If you are of the opinion that other data should be corrected or completed, you can address a request for rectification to us.
3. You can have your data deleted
You can ask us to delete the personal data we collected and hold on you. However, your request can only be granted under certain circumstances as defined in the GDPR. Some data also needs to be kept by us due to the legal obligations we are under.
4. You can object to your data being used for certain purposes
If you disagree with how NAPOLEONGAMES invokes its legitimate interests to process certain of your personal data, you can object to such processing. Objections will be respected unless there are overriding grounds not to do so (e.g. when we process data with the purpose of combating fraud or anti-money laundering).
In addition, you always have the right to withdraw your consent for any processing of your personal data based on your consent. To exercise this right, you can opt-out via the link provided in each email message sent to you or via your account.
5. You can ask for a restriction of processing
In some circumstances, you have the right to obtain the restriction of processing of your personal data. In such case, your personal data will only be stored and not processed unless with your consent or for the establishment, exercise or defense of legal claims or to protect the rights of third parties or the public interest.
6. You can ask for your data to be transferred to another party
You are entitled to ask for personal data that you have provided to NAPOLEONGAMES yourself, to be transferred back to you or to a third party in a structured, commonly used and machine-readable format.

Storage of personal data
We shall in principle only retain your personal information for the length of time necessary for the intended purpose of data collection or for as long as legally required.
In the event that no legal obligation to store your personal data exists, your personal data shall be erased on a routine basis once the purpose for which the personal data is collected has been achieved. However, please note that we must take into account a number of (legal) retention periods which may oblige us to continue to store your personal data, even after the intended purpose of data collection has been achieved.
In accordance with our legal retention obligations, most of your personal information must be retained by us for a period of 10 years following the end of our customer relationship with you.
Furthermore, we may store your personal data if you have given us your consent to do so or where such storage is necessary for the establishment, exercise or defense of legal claims. In this last instance, certain personal data may be used for evidence purposes.
Use of AI, automated decision making and profiling
We use certain artificial intelligence (âAIâ) and other automated tools in our products and/or services to personalise your gaming experience, to help us manage operational and integrity risks in a consistent way and to better understand the way you interact with our products and services, in accordance with our legitimate interests and legal obligations applicable to us. These systems are designed to support and enhance your experience and the integrity of our services; they do not replace human decision-making where this could affect your rights or ability to use the platform.
As an example, such AI tools could be used to offer or support the following services:
- Make recommendations and personalise sections like as âBecause You Playedâ or âRecommended for Youâ;
- Help us understand changes in player activity over time;
- Support our efforts to detect and manage potentially abusive or fraudulent behaviour;
- Detect players that are struggling or have issues with gambling as part of our Responsible Gaming activities;
- AI-powered chatbot solutions that can answer questions and assist you with support, product and responsible gaming queries.
Depending on the specific objectives, the underlying models process behavioural, transactional and interaction data linked to the use of our gaming and betting products and your contact with us. This may include information about your gameplay (f.e. games you play, spins, navigation paths, how frequent you are active, your betting and ticket history, your deposits and withdrawals). Responsible gaming tools may analyse your activity to detect patterns (f.e. increase in intensity, chasing losses) to protect you. AI chatbot solutions process the content of your conversations with the chatbot, together with technical identifiers and basic account context, so that they can provide relevant answers and guide you to appropriate features or human support. For these AI use cases we link events only to an internal player identifier and technical identifiers; we do not use your name or contact details as direct input. The purpose of processing is to understand game and content preferences so we can present more relevant, personalized service, to identify patterns that may indicate abuse or fraud, and to provide faster and more consistent support.
We implement data-minimisation and quality controls for these AI tools. The data used comes from our own data platforms and from chatbot interactions and is modelled using standardised processes. We include only the information necessary for the aimed purposes. Personalisation is based on your interactions with games, content, features and support, rather than personal characteristics. Risk and responsible gaming systems focus on behavioural and transactional indicators that are relevant to platform integrity and safer gambling, rather than âyou as a personâ.
These systems involve a degree of âprofilingâ in the sense of analysing behaviour and interactions to detct preferences, risk levels or potential signs of gambling-related harm. Depending on your query AI-driven chatbots use your account information and decide which information, options or self-service tools to present to you. They have limited impact: they do not restrict your access to games or make changes to your contractual terms. You decide freely to ignore recommendations; browse any content; decline promotions; or follow chatbot suggestions. Responsible gaming related tools provide internal scores only. Decisions that may negatively affect how you can use the platform (f.e. applying limits, contacting you about your game play) always involve human review and judgement.
We take measures to promote fairness, non-discrimination, accuracy, robustness and security in connection with the used AI systems. The models are designed to work on game transactional data, chatbot interactions and internal identifiers. They are not intended to use attributes such as gender, ethnicity or other personal characteristics. We monitor performance over time and use feedback from our internal teams to refine the systems where necessary. The data used and the outputs generated by these tools are processed in secure, access-controlled environments in line with our information-security standards. We maintain logging, monitoring and incident-response processes so that any issues can be investigated. Data processed through these AI tools are subject to the same retention, access and security standards as other player data.
Where applicable law grants you specific rights in relation to automated processing (including the right to obtain human intervention, to express your point of view, or to question a decision), you may exercise these rights as described in this Privacy Notice.
